network-proxy configuration doesn't seen to work

Our machine doesn't even have a public ip, so all outbound connections have to
go through an http proxy.
1. Added a remote repository with url
"https://maven.atlassian.com/repository/public"
2. Added a network proxy called "adenyo-proxy"
3. Added a proxy-connector that uses both
archiva.log:
{noformat}
2010-07-30 12:09:15,162 [btpool0-12] WARN
org.apache.maven.archiva.proxy.DefaultRepositoryProxyConnectors - Transfer
error from repository "atlassian" for artifact
org.apache.maven.plugins:maven-war-plugin:2.1-alpha-2::pom, continuing to next
repository. Error message: Download failure on resource
[https://maven.atlassian.com/repository/public/org/apache/maven/plugins/maven-war-plugin/2.1-alpha-2/maven-war-plugin-2.1-alpha-2.pom]:Error
transferring file: Connection refused (cause: java.net.ConnectException:
Connection refused)
{noformat}
Also, clicking on the settings link below a proxy connector and on the "Edit
Network Proxy" link leads to an unconfigured proxy.
